Hey guys, I have no issue designing the box or building it I am just looking for some opinions on the orientation of the subs/port. I am thinking subs up port back would be best. What do you guys think? Will be building the box 2.6 cu ft @ 30hz about 40 sq in of port. Vehicle is a 2012 Subaru Outback.

Amp will be SoundQubed 2200d

TC9 motor with dual 1'' slugs same as Audiopulse REVO. 1200 -1500 RMS.

*Qts 0.357

Qes 0.400

Qms 3.35

Fs 30Hz

Res 3.11 ohms

Ls 4.0 mH

Lp 6.26 mH

Rp 9.9 ohms

Dia 208mm

Vas 19.3 liters

Mms 224 grams

Cms 119 um/N

BL 18.35Tm

Spl 83.3dB

Any help/opinions are appreciated.

for 10s i would do subs back so you can use the hatch as a loading wall, use a full lenght 6" aero facing to driver´s side with a 2.8 cubic feet box, that should get loud loud, i had a similar box doing 145 at 35 hz on my explorer with a 2K wired at 1 ohm :)
